GeneRIFs: Gene References Into Functions What's a GeneRIF?
The plant-specific insertion (PSI) within the soyAP1 gene is not involved in vacuolar targeting and performs a different function than in the soyAP2 gene.
Title: Plant-specific insertions in the soybean aspartic proteinases, soyAP1 and soyAP2, perform different functions of vacuolar targeting.
